Matlab源码实现GUI形态学大米粒识别技术
需积分: 0 70 浏览量
更新于2024-12-01
收藏 2.33MB ZIP 举报
资源摘要信息:"【大米粒计数】 GUI形态学大米粒颗粒识别【含Matlab源码 915期】"
标题中提到的知识点主要有以下几个方面:
1. GUI形态学:图形用户界面(GUI)的形态学用于计算机视觉和图像处理领域,指的是通过改变图像中物体的形状来提取有用信息的一种技术。具体到大米粒计数,形态学操作可能包括对大米粒图像进行膨胀、腐蚀等操作,以便更好地识别和计算大米粒的数量。
2. 颗粒识别:颗粒识别是指在图像处理中,通过计算机算法对图像中的颗粒(本例中为大米粒)进行定位、计数和分类。这通常涉及到图像分割、特征提取和模式识别等步骤。
3. Matlab源码:Matlab是一种用于数值计算、可视化以及编程的高级语言和交互式环境。在该标题中,包含了与大米粒计数相关的完整Matlab源代码,这些代码允许用户在Matlab环境下运行,实现大米粒的自动识别与计数。
描述中提到的具体知识点包括:
1. 主函数与调用函数:在Matlab中,主函数是程序执行的入口,而调用函数则是被主函数或其他函数调用执行特定任务的函数。描述中提到的main.m为主函数文件,其他m文件为调用函数,它们共同构成了大米粒计数的完整程序。
2. 运行结果效果图:这指的是程序运行后得到的图形化结果,可能是显示了大米粒计数统计信息以及在原始图像上标注的大米粒的位置等。
3. 代码运行版本:代码编写的版本为Matlab 2019b,这意味着代码与Matlab的这一特定版本兼容,且在该版本下已通过测试。如果在其他版本中运行遇到问题,可能需要根据错误提示进行相应的代码修改。
4. 运行操作步骤:这些步骤为用户提供了运行该Matlab程序的基本指导,包括如何放置文件、打开主函数以及执行程序等操作。
5. 仿真咨询:描述中还提供了进一步的咨询服务,包括完整的代码提供、期刊或参考文献复现、Matlab程序定制以及科研合作等方面的支持,这表明提供者不仅限于提供代码,还愿意在相关领域提供深入的技术帮助和合作机会。
【标签】中的"matlab"是一个关键词,指出了这个资源与Matlab编程和应用密切相关。
【压缩包子文件的文件名称列表】中仅提供了一个文件,即视频文件"【大米粒计数】 GUI形态学大米粒颗粒识别【含Matlab源码 915期】.mp4"。这个视频文件可能包含了对上述资源的使用演示、相关理论的解释、程序运行的实际效果展示等内容,能够帮助用户更好地理解和运用所提供的Matlab代码进行大米粒的计数和识别。
综上所述,该资源为用户提供了一个基于Matlab的GUI形态学工具,用于大米粒的自动识别和计数,并附带了完整的源代码、操作指导和视频教程,是研究图像处理和计算机视觉在农业领域应用的良好实践案例。
点击了解资源详情
561 浏览量
点击了解资源详情
561 浏览量
2024-02-21 上传
872 浏览量
2024-06-08 上传
2024-05-17 上传
2024-11-28 上传